Exploring Different Flower Power Quilt Patterns
Traditional Flower Appliqué
Now, let’s delve into the diverse world of **flower power quilt pattern** designs, where creativity blooms in a myriad of forms.
The traditional approach often involves creating individual flower blocks and then joining them to form the quilt. These patterns frequently showcase bold, oversized flowers that are reminiscent of the iconic art of the 1960s. Simple shapes, combined with a vibrant array of colors, give these quilts their instantly recognizable charm. Imagine a quilt bursting with large, cheerful daisies, each petal a different hue, or a quilt adorned with giant sunflowers, radiating warmth and positivity. It is an excellent option for beginner quilters because of the simplicity of the shapes, and it is great for using up fabric scraps. These patterns are often paired with solid fabrics, to allow the flower designs to stand out.
Some common examples of the traditional approach include a “Daisy Chain” quilt, which utilizes simple, round flower shapes arranged in a chain-like pattern, or a “Sunflower Field” quilt, which features rows of vibrant sunflowers against a solid background. These patterns capture the essence of the era by celebrating the beauty of the natural world.

Fabric Selection
Fabric choice is just as important as color selection. Consider using fabrics that can capture the true spirit of a **flower power quilt pattern**. Cotton fabrics are popular because they are available in a wide array of prints and weights, and they are easy to work with. Linen can add a touch of elegance with its natural texture, while batik fabrics provide rich colors and unique patterns.
Think about the feel you are going for. Do you want the quilt to be lightweight and airy or durable and warm? Think about the fabric’s washability. Tips and Techniques for Quilting
Appliqué Techniques
To successfully make your **flower power quilt pattern**, there are several essential techniques.
Appliqué is a versatile technique used to attach fabric shapes to a background fabric. There are several methods you can use: raw-edge appliqué, where you sew the raw edges of the fabric onto the background, turned-edge appliqué, where the edges of the fabric are turned under before stitching, and fusible appliqué, where a fusible material is used to adhere the shapes before stitching.
Each technique has its own unique advantages and challenges, so consider practicing the methods before you commit to your final design.
Quilting Designs
The quilting designs add a final layer of texture and visual interest to the quilt. For **flower power quilt pattern** quilts, the right choice of quilting can enhance the overall appeal. Simple, straight lines are often used to give a clean, modern aesthetic, while free-motion quilting allows you to create your own designs.
Echo quilting, where you stitch lines that follow the outlines of the appliqué shapes, is another popular choice. Consider the overall design and look when choosing the quilting pattern.
